żebrowy

Polish

Etymology

From żebro +‎ -owy.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ʐɛˈbrɔ.vɘ/
  • Audio:(file)
  • Rhymes: -ɔvɘ
  • Syllabification: że‧bro‧wy

Adjective

żebrowy (not comparable, derived adverb żebrowo)

  1. (anatomy, relational) rib (curved bone)
  2. (nautical, relational) rib (of a ship)
  3. (construction, relational) buttress (brick or stone structure built against another structure to support it)
